The MAX16922ATPL/V+T is a voltage regulator and power management IC designed to efficiently convert a wide input voltage range into a regulated output voltage. It utilizes a switching regulator topology to achieve high efficiency while minimizing power dissipation.
The IC incorporates a control loop that adjusts the duty cycle of the internal power switch to maintain the desired output voltage. The switching frequency is fixed at 1MHz, ensuring stable operation and simplified design.
Additional features such as soft-start and tracking functions enable smooth startup and synchronization with other power supplies. Overcurrent and overtemperature protection mechanisms safeguard the IC and the connected load from potential damage.
